The Role of AI in Document Automation

AI technology is at the forefront of transforming legal document automation. By utilizing machine learning algorithms, AI systems can analyze vast amounts of legal data, identify patterns, and apply these insights to automate document creation. This ensures that documents are not only accurate but also align with the latest legal precedents and regulations.

Setting Up Your AI Document Automation System

Implementing a custom AI document automation system involves several key steps. First, law firms need to assess their current document management processes and identify areas that can benefit from automation. This includes understanding the types of documents frequently used and the specific needs of their practice areas.

Data collection is crucial in setting up an effective system. Firms should gather comprehensive case histories, client data, and document templates to train the AI system. This ensures the system is tailored to the firm's specific requirements and can deliver accurate results.

When choosing a provider, it's important to consider factors such as customization capabilities, support services, and experience in the legal tech industry. Frequently Asked Questions

What are the benefits of legal document automation for small law firms in Durban?
Legal document automation offers small law firms in Durban increased efficiency, reduced operational costs, and improved accuracy in document handling. By automating routine tasks, firms can focus on delivering superior client services and expanding their practice areas.
How can I assess if my law firm is ready for AI automation?
Evaluate your firm's current processes, case volume, and technology infrastructure. Consider whether your team is open to adopting new technologies and if there is a clear understanding of the potential benefits and challenges.
What is the average cost of implementing an AI document automation system?
The average cost of implementing an AI document automation system in Durban ranges from R50,000 for basic setups to over R300,000 for customized solutions, depending on the firm's specific needs and scale.
Are there specific legal regulations for document automation in South Africa?
Yes, document automation systems must comply with the Legal Practice Act, 28 of 2014, and adhere to guidelines from the Legal Practice Council to ensure they meet South African legal standards.
How long does it take to implement a legal document automation system?
Implementation timelines vary based on firm size and complexity, but typically range from a few weeks to several months. Factors include data migration, system customization, and staff training requirements.
Can I automate all types of legal documents?
While many types of legal documents can be automated, some complex documents may still require manual input. Automation is best suited for repetitive, standardized documents such as contracts and agreements.
What should I look for in a legal tech provider?
Consider factors such as the provider's experience in the legal sector, their ability to customize solutions, the level of support offered, and their understanding of local compliance requirements.
